20 lines
378 B
JavaScript
20 lines
378 B
JavaScript
const mongoose = require('mongoose');
|
|
|
|
const newUrl = new mongoose.Schema({
|
|
shortId: {
|
|
type: String,
|
|
require: true,
|
|
unique: true,
|
|
},
|
|
redirectURL: {
|
|
type: String,
|
|
require: true,
|
|
},
|
|
visitHistory: [{timestamps : {type: Number}}],
|
|
},
|
|
{timestamps: true}
|
|
);
|
|
|
|
const URL = mongoose.model("url", newUrl);
|
|
|
|
module.exports = URL; |